"This should be seen as a huge negative for autonomous vehicles, specifically for Uber because they've designed the system to not bother to avoid killing pedestrians and cyclists, and more generally for the entire industry because the legal framwework for assigning accountability for any autonomous driving incidents is entirely absent."

Even worse, part of the "mitigation" was that the system was dithering over what the object was and kept changing its "mind". I'm not sure why that should matter. There was an object in the road so the car systems should have tried to avoid it either by stopping or changing direction or both. It doesn't matter whether it was a human being or not, it should still have tried to avoid the collision.
